Will you publicly support the enactment of the Occupied Territories Bill and pledge to take every possible measure to ensure its swift passage through Dáil Éireann if elected. I believe that this bill reflects the values of justice, equality and respect for human rights that our country holds dear?

Protesters standing on Bedford Row in Limerick hold signs saying "Stop Genocide" and "Free Palestine"

Response

My party, and I personally, have long supported the cause of Palestinian liberation and have committed to immediately passing the Occupied Territories as a red line issue for taking part in any support for government formation. I have also publicly signed the pledge from the IPSC.The ongoing Genocide of Palestinians by Israel and our complicity by not doing everything in our power to bring the murder and destruction to an end puts our government completely out of step with public opinion; putting spin ahead of action, words are not enough we need:

  • sanctions;
  • an arms embargo;
  • an end to trade deals with Israel;
  • a halt on the export of dual use technologies which has increased since Israel's latest assault on Gaza began last year;
  • an end to the Irish Central Bank's facilitation of the sale of Israeli war bonds;
  • cutting off diplomatic, cultural and sporting ties to Israel;
  • an end to the use of Irish airports and airspace for the transport of weapons to Israel.

You can find these demands on page 29 of our manifesto.
